Hydrogen in mechanically milled amorphous boron
2003
Abstract During mechanical milling under hydrogen atmosphere, hydrogen can be absorbed in amorphous boron, the amount reaching about 2.3 mass% (∼BH 0.25 ) after 80 h milling. The trapped hydrogen can be desorbed only as molecular hydrogen in a temperature range of 330–1000 K. Three types of B–H interaction, i.e. physisorbed H 2 , B–H terminal and B–H–B bridge bonds, were suggested to account for the desorption behaviors.
